Cinematography cameras are high-performance imaging devices specifically designed for professional video production in films, television, and digital media. They provide superior image quality, dynamic range, and frame rate control, enabling the capture of cinematic visuals. These cameras often feature interchangeable lenses, large sensors, and advanced manual settings to offer creative flexibility.

The main types of cinematography cameras include digital cinema cameras, digital single-lens reflex (DSLR) cameras, mirrorless cameras, camcorders, and action cameras. Digital cinema cameras are professional-grade video cameras crafted to capture high-resolution, film-like images with advanced dynamic range and versatile recording capabilities, suitable for modern filmmaking. Sensor types include full-frame, Super 35mm, micro four-thirds, 1-inch, and compact sensors, while available resolutions include 4K, 8K, HD, and others. These cameras are employed across various applications, including feature films, documentaries, commercials, television production, and more. They serve industries such as film and television production, commercial advertising, documentary filmmaking, event videography, sports broadcasting, and others.

The cinematography cameras market size has grown strongly in recent years. It will grow from $1.91 billion in 2024 to $2.08 billion in 2025 at a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 8.8%. The growth during the historic period can be attributed to several factors, including the increasing demand for high-quality video content, the growth in film and television production, the rise of social media platforms, the demand for professional video equipment, and the growing popularity of video streaming platforms.

The cinematography cameras market size is expected to see strong growth in the next few years. It will grow to $2.88 billion in 2029 at a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 8.5%. The growth during the forecast period can be attributed to several factors, including the increasing demand for content creation across digital platforms, the rise of virtual reality and augmented reality, the growing adoption of drones for cinematography, the increasing popularity of live streaming, and the demand for high-definition and 4K video production. Key trends during this period include advancements in camera sensor technology, innovations in image stabilization systems, developments in 360-degree and immersive video technology, research and development in artificial intelligence for video editing, and the integration of drones in cinematography.

The rise of streaming services is expected to drive the growth of the cinematography cameras market in the future. Streaming services are platforms that deliver digital content such as movies, TV shows, music, or live events over the internet in real-time, eliminating the need to download files. The growth of streaming services is mainly fueled by the increasing consumer demand for convenient, on-demand access to a wide range of digital content that can be viewed anytime, anywhere. Cinematography cameras contribute to streaming services by providing high-quality, visually captivating content that attracts and retains viewers in an increasingly competitive digital environment. For example, in January 2024, a report by Nielsen, a US-based software development company, revealed that US audiences streamed a total of 21 million years' worth of video in 2023, marking a 21% increase from the 17 million years' worth streamed in 2022. Therefore, the rise of streaming services is propelling the growth of the cinematography cameras market.

Leading companies in the cinematography cameras market are focusing on developing innovative products, such as digital cinema cameras, to improve image quality and meet the evolving demands of professional filmmakers. A digital cinema camera is a high-resolution video camera that captures cinematic-quality footage using digital sensors, providing flexibility in post-production, high dynamic range, and improved detail and color accuracy in various lighting conditions. For example, in June 2024, Canon Inc., a Japan-based imaging solutions company, introduced the EOS C400. This new digital camera in the cinema electro-optical system (EOS) series of video production equipment combines high mobility with an enhanced set of interfaces, making it possible to achieve high-quality visual expressions during broadcasts. It also offers 6K/60P raw image (RAW) and 4K/120P recording capabilities, and features dual pixel complementary metal-oxide-semiconductor (CMOS) autofocus (AF) II for rapid and precise autofocus, all within a compact and lightweight body.

In April 2024, Nikon Corporation, a Japan-based imaging and optics company, acquired RED.com LLC for an undisclosed amount. This acquisition allows Nikon to combine its imaging technologies with RED's innovations in digital cinema to strengthen its position in the professional camera market, develop new products, and expand its presence among high-end filmmakers. RED.com LLC is a US-based digital cinema manufacturing company that specializes in providing cinematography cameras.
